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Debt-free Balance SheetA debt-free capital structure materially lowers solvency and default risk for an exploration company, preserving financial flexibility. This durable strength improves capacity to withstand commodity cycles, negotiate JV or farm-out deals, and pursue staged exploration without fixed interest burdens.
Sizeable And Growing Equity BaseA meaningful equity base that has increased provides structural funding capacity for capital-intensive exploration. It reduces near-term solvency pressure, supports multi-phase drilling programs, and gives management optionality to fund advances or bring in partners without immediate reliance on high-cost debt.
Diversified Project-stage PortfolioA portfolio spanning early-stage to advanced projects in a single jurisdiction creates durable optionality: multiple targets and stage diversification raise the probability of a value-creating discovery. This business model aligns capital deployment to prospect maturity and supports staged risk management over time.
Bears Say
Pre-revenue, Persistent LossesOperating without revenue and incurring ongoing losses is a structural constraint: it forces continuous external financing to fund exploration, increases execution risk if capital markets tighten, and means long-term value creation depends on successful conversion of exploration into economic resources.
Weak Cash Generation And High BurnConsistent negative operating cash flow and elevated free-cash-flow burn create durable financing needs. Even with a recent FCF rebound versus FY2025, sustained cash outflows require frequent capital raises or partner funding, which can dilute shareholders and slow project timelines if financing terms worsen.
Negative Returns On EquityA negative ROE indicates the company is destroying equity value rather than generating returns, signaling inefficient capital deployment. Over the medium term this increases pressure for dilutive financings or strategic transactions, undermining long-term shareholder returns unless exploration success reverses the trend.

              Company Description

              Finlay Minerals Ltd

              Finlay Minerals Ltd. engages in the acquisition and exploration of base and precious metal deposits in northern British Columbia, Canada. It focuses on the exploration for gold-rich copper porphyry, epithermal gold, and mesothermal silver-copper targets. The company holds 100% interests in the Silver Hope property comprising 41 mineral tenures located in the Houston, British Columbia; and Atty property that includes 12 mineral tenure claims and PIL property consisting of 39 mineral tenures located in the Toodoggone mineral district. Finlay Minerals Ltd. was incorporated in 1999 and is headquartered in Vancouver, Canada.
